Visualization and graphics software at IU
At Indiana University, the UITS Advanced Visualization Lab supports a variety of visualization and graphics software packages, both open source and commercial, by providing software licensing and distribution along with support and consulting services.

Scientific visualization | |
ParaView | Open source, multi-platform data analysis and visualization application |
Visualization Tool Kit (VTK) | Open source software for manipulating and displaying scientific data |
Visual Molecular Dynamics (VMD) | Molecular visualization program for displaying, animating, and analyzing large biomolecular systems using 3D graphics and built-in scripting |
3D Slicer | Open source software platform for medical image informatics, image processing, and 3D visualization |
Information visualization | |
Cytoscape | Open source software platform for visualizing complex networks and integrating these with any type of attribute data |
3D modeling and animation | |
Blender | Free open source 3D creation suite supporting the entirety of the 3D pipeline including modeling, rigging, animation, simulation, rendering, compositing, and motion tracking, plus video editing and game creation |
Autodesk Maya | Used for animation, environments, motion graphics, virtual reality, and character creation |
3D mesh manipulation and analysis | |
MeshLab | Open source system for processing and editing 3D triangular meshes |
Autodesk Meshmixer | Software for working with triangle meshes |
3D photogrammetry | |
Agisoft metashape | Stand-alone software product that performs photogrammetric processing of digital images and generates 3D spatial data to be used in GIS applications, cultural heritage documentation, and visual effects production, as well as for indirect measurements of objects of various scales |
AliceVision | AliceVision Meshroom allows you to run the whole photogrammetric pipeline; load in your images, and Meshroom automatically generates a textured mesh |
OpenMVG | Open Multiple View Geometry library; basis for 3D computer vision and Structure from Motion |
OpenMVS | Library for computer-vision scientists, especially targeted to the Multi-View Stereo reconstruction community |
2D image processing | |
ImageMagick | Create, edit, compose, or convert bitmap images |
GIMP | Cross-platform image editor available for GNU/Linux, OS X, Windows, and more operating systems |
Adobe | Create and enhance photographs, illustrations, and 3D artwork |
